Output 31d71638a0334229589b63da5bff4659d6832d5f5b6d868f8744b8fa033e6c75:1

value
29034412
script pubkey
OP_0 OP_PUSHBYTES_20 db60f4aaaf13dbb5b86f99449e29f8b832c88b29
address
bc1qmds0f240z0dmtwr0n9zfu20chqev3zefwmpl4f
transaction
31d71638a0334229589b63da5bff4659d6832d5f5b6d868f8744b8fa033e6c75
spent
true